Transaction 70eb6a36ceb0240deeecdc1205b541dc3580b7e5943f226e0933a385e1753778
1 Input
1 Output
-
70eb6a36ceb0240deeecdc1205b541dc3580b7e5943f226e0933a385e1753778:0
- value
- 21156
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c30e54441b4445b36575ed2fde804af78481372 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KcfRTXZVPAA7KBpVZ8164Rm9cKaNkwwXH